K> On Tue, Nov 3, 2015 at 9:10 AM, Andrew Purtell <apurt...@apache.org> wrote: K> Today I pushed a new branch '4.6-HBase-1.0-cdh5' and the tag 'v4.6.0-cdh5.4.5' (58fcfa6) to https://github.com/chiastic-security/ K> phoenix-for-cloudera. This is the Phoenix 4.6.0 release, modified to build against CDH 5.4.5 and possibly (but not tested) K> subsequent CDH releases. K> K> The source and these binaries incorporate changes from the Cloudera Labs fork of Phoenix (https://github.com/cloudera-labs/ K> phoenix), licensed under the ASL v2, Neither the source or binary artifacts are in any way "official" or supported by the Apache K> Phoenix project. The source and artifacts are provided by me in a personal capacity for the convenience of would-be Phoenix users K> that also use CDH. Please don't contact the Apache Phoenix project for any issues regarding this source and these binaries.
